Get to Know Our Event Speakers

The Rounds Co

Small sustainable business

The Rounds Co is a zero waste and sustainable focused small business, that is new to the DC area promoting sustainable practices in the home for all people. The Rounds Co believes that all people should be able to practice sustainability within their homes, and have access to home essentials. To learn more: https://www.therounds.co/ 

Plantita Power

Food Justice/Access Non-profit Organization

Plantita Power is a grassroots non-profit organization that centers food justice and access for Queer, Trans, Black, Indigenous, and People of Color (QTBIPOC). Plantita Power strives to build a movement for access to fresh and nutritious food through food and body liberation that reaches individual and community healing from systematic oppressions. To achieve this goal, Plantita Power creates a space for learning centering food preservation, social solidarity, the liberation of bodies, and food sovereignty. Anacostia Riverkeeper

Local Non-profit Organization

Anacostia Riverkeeper is a non-profit organization in DC working to protect and restore the Anacostia River and create opportunities for the community to connect with the river. Anacostia Riverkeeper works to bring together communities across the watershed to take action in protecting the river by working public and private partners to enact needed policy. Potomac Riverkeeper Network

Local Non-Profit Organization

The mission of Potomac Riverkeeper is to protect the publics right to clean water. Potomac Riverkeeper Networks work to stop pollution to enhance our drinking water, protect healthy river habitats, and increase public use and enjoyment by using sustainable practices.
